AbstractA case is presented of a large invasive leiomyosarcoma of the stomach cardia, with metastases to the spleen. Operation consisted of removal of the tumor, most of the stomach, and the adherent spleen. Continuity of the gastrointestinal tract was established by gastric‐remnant interposition, thus avoiding total gastrectomy.
